OAuth2.0的Java实现 Apache Amber 经验

0协议是当今互联网时代用户授权和认证的标准,很好的解决了这一问题。apache孵化项目amber作为oauth2.0的java参考实现与自有平台的整合。 项目主页: http://www.open-open.c

jopen 2012-06-25   104800   0

HiJson - 查看JSON数据的Java应用 经验

java开发,基于gson包,用于格式化json字符,以树的形式展示,方便json字符串查看,支持各种常用操作,支持多标签! 项目主页: http://www.open-open.co

openkk 2012-08-14   28699   0

理解 Java 的 GC 与 幽灵引用 经验

理解 Java 的 GC 与 幽灵引用 Java 中一共有 4 种类型的引用 : StrongReference、 SoftReference、 WeakReference 以及 Phanto

openkk 2012-08-20   12657   0

排序算法 Java实现代码 经验

JAVA下面的 堆排序  冒泡排序法 选择排序法 快速排序法 插入排序法 折半插入排序法 希尔排序法 归并排序法 /** * * @param */ public class Sort

openkk 2012-08-23   54033   0
Java   算法  

Java Web开发框架,ActiveWeb 经验

ActiveWeb是一个受Ruby on Rails启发的Java Web应用开发框架。 在ActiveWeb应用程序的核心是一个控制器(controller)。一个控制器就一个组件,它的角色

jopen 2012-10-08   26390   0
Web框架   web  

Java网页抓取工具 PlayFish 经验

playfish是一个采用java技术,综合应用多个开源java组件实现的网页抓取工具,通过XML配置文件实现高度可定制性与可扩展性的网页抓取工具 应用开源jar包包括httpclient(内容读取)

jopen 2012-10-12   79279   0

Java连接池 DBCP Component 经验

DBCP(DataBase connection pool), 数据库连接池 。 是 apache 上的一个 java 连接池项目,也是 tomcat 使用的连接池组件。单独使用dbcp需要3个包:common-dbcp

jopen 2012-10-17   33717   0

Java中文分词器 - Ansj 经验

Ansj 是一个开源的 Java 中文分词工具,基于中科院的 ictclas 中文分词算法,比其他常用的开源分词工具(如mmseg4j)的分词准确率更高。 介绍一下Ansj! Ansj中文分词

jopen 2012-11-10   67156   0

Java 的 UML 图表工具:jUML 经验

jUML 是一个 UML 图表工具,可对 Java 源码进行反向工程并创建类与类之间的关系图。 项目主页: http://www.open-open.com/lib/view/home/1354027353465

jopen 2012-11-27   52992   0

Java 字符串操作封装 经验

java 对常用字符串操作的封装 package com.wiker; import java.beans.XMLDecoder; import java.io.BufferedInputStream;

jopen 2013-11-19   55044   0

JAVA线程池的分析和使用 经验

合理利用线程池能够带来三个好处。第一:降低资源消耗。通过重复利用已创建的线程降 低线程创建和销毁造成的消耗。第二:提高响应速度。当任务到达时,任务可以不需要等到线程创建就能立即执行。第三:提高线程的可管理性。线程是稀缺资源, 如果无限制的创建,不仅会消耗系统资源,还会降低系统的稳定性,使用线程池可以进行统一的分配,调优和监控。但是要做到合理的利用线程池,必须对其原理了 如指掌。

jopen 2013-12-05   14055   0

Java实现BASE64编解码 经验

为了简化存储或传输。更具体地说,BASE64算法主要用于转换二进 制数据为ASCII字符串格式。Java语言提供了一个非常好的BASE64算法的实现,即Apache Commons Codec工具包。

jopen 2013-12-29   51071   0

java.util.concurrent介绍 经验

java.util.concurrent 包含许多线程安全、测试良好、高性能的并发构建块。不客气地说,创建 java.util.concurrent 的目的就是要实现 Collection 框架对数据

jopen 2014-01-06   46901   0

java字节码框架ASM的学习 经验

ASM是一个java字节码操纵框架,它能被用来动态生成类或者增强既有类的功能。ASM 可以直接产生二进制 class 文件,也可以在类被加载入 Java 虚拟机之前动态改变类行为。Java class

jopen 2014-01-14   26213   0

Java字符串操作集合 经验

Java字符串操作集合

jopen 2014-01-15   35271   0

Java全半角转换代码 经验

2、其他字符半角(33-126)与全角(65281-65374)的对应关系是相差65248。 Java全半角转换代码: /** * StringUtils * */ public class StringUtils

jopen 2014-01-16   12604   0

Java 调用cmd.exe命令 经验

java的Runtime.getRuntime().exec(commandText)可以调用执行cmd指令。 cmd /c dir 是执行完dir命令后关闭命令窗口。 cmd /k dir 是执行完dir命令后不关闭命令窗口。

jopen 2014-01-23   26107   0
P15

  各种查找的Java实现代码 文档

一、线性查找  在一列给定的值中进行搜索,从一端开始逐一检查很个元素,直到找到所需元素的过程。 线性查找又称为顺序查找。 二分查找二分查找又称折半查找,它是一种效率较高的查找方法。【二分查找要求】:1.必须采用顺序存储结构2.必须按关键字大小有序排列。 【优缺点】折半查找法的优点是比较次数少,查找速度快,平均性能好;其缺点是要求待查表为有序表,且插入删除困难。

happy熊 2014-01-05   551   0
P148

  Java就业面试题大全 文档

增删改查,虽然没有技术含量,但是用工需求量大,这也就是能诞生出IT蚁族和IT民工的由来。 但是,java不只是有SSH这套技术,如果你不想成为IT蚁族,如果你不想厌烦软件开发,那就不能只学SSH,这个没有太多技术含量的单一熟练工种。

冷月残心 2015-11-12   1578   0
P7

  JAVA实现EXCEL的导入和导出 文档

JAVA实现EXCEL的导入和导出(四) JAVA EXCEL API简介 Java Excel是一开放源码项目,通过它Java开发人员可以读取Excel文件的内容、创建新的Excel文件、更新已经存在的Excel文件。使用该

lullcc 2011-09-30   18345   0
1 2 3 4 5 6 7 8 9 10